Bitcoin Market Bottom Suggested by Apathy and Sell-Offs

Dan Held, a prominent Bitcoin educator, has shared his insights on the current market sentiment, suggesting that widespread apathy and major sell-offs may signal a market bottom.

Held points to several indicators typical of a Bitcoin bear market bottom, including widespread apathy and despair among investors, the sale of Bitcoin by institutions, issues with trusted parties such as Coldcard, and the price nearing its moving average bottom.

In his assessment, Held notes that long-term crypto holders are facing difficulties in managing security risks, particularly when it comes to private key management. He has also analyzed sustainable crypto withdrawal strategies, estimating a 3-4 percent annual withdrawal rate from net worth as typical.
